What Is an Online Engineering Degree?
An online engineering degree focuses on applying scientific and mathematical principles to solve real-world problems. These programs prepare students to design systems, analyze data, and develop solutions across industries such as construction, manufacturing, energy, and technology.
Students may study:
- Engineering principles and design
- Mathematics and physics
- Systems analysis
- Project and operations management
- Technology and innovation
Some programs are fully online, while others may include hands-on components such as labs or local fieldwork.

What You’ll Learn in an Engineering Program
Engineering programs emphasize technical knowledge, analytical thinking, and problem-solving.
Common coursework includes:
- Mathematics (calculus, algebra, statistics)
- Physics and applied sciences
- Engineering design and modeling
- Systems analysis
- Project management
Students also develop skills in critical thinking, teamwork, and technical communication.

Engineering Licensure and Certification
Many engineering careers require licensure, particularly for roles involving public safety or infrastructure.
The most common credential is the Professional Engineer (PE) license.
Typical requirements include:
- A bachelor’s degree from an accredited program
- Passing the Fundamentals of Engineering (FE) exam
- Work experience
- Passing the PE exam
Licensure requirements vary by state and specialization.
